Marvin Doyley <address@hidden> writes:
> Does anybody have a latex-org- importer ?
> I would like to use this as a collaborative tool when working with
> colleagues and students who are versed in latex but not familiar with
> emacs or org mode. Could prove to be very powerful when editing latex
> manuscripts - just import into org edit (my preferred way of working
> with latex) and export back to latex and send to co-authors.
I have a rudimentary latex2org perl script (ahem, bundle of hacks) born
of necessity that I intend to put up on Worg when I get a chance. I'm
afraid it knows nothing (at the moment) of math formulas. (I did use it
to convert a large manuscript, including biblatex citations, to a nice
clean org file --- a result that brought a smile to my face, however
ugly the script itself might be.)
I'll try to clean it up and make it available as soon as I can.
